This is the demo for Quantum of Solace, the game based on the upcoming James Bond 007 movie of the same title. [Update: System requirements after the jump]

Quantum of Solace(TM) PC Demo Minimum System Requirements

For Microsoft(R) Windows(R) XP:

3D hardware accelerator card required - 100% DirectX(R) 9.0c-compliant 128 MB video card and drivers*
Microsoft(R) Windows(R) XP
Pentium(R) 4 2.4GHz or Athlon XP(TM) 64 2800+ MHz or any 1.8Ghz Dual Core Processor or better
512 MB of RAM
600 MB of uncompressed hard disk space (plus 400 MB for the Windows(R) swap file and 12 KB free for saved games)
A 100% Windows(R) XP-compatible computer system including:
DirectX(R) 9.0c (Included)
100% DirectX(R) 9.0c-compliant true 16-bit sound card and drivers
100% Windows(R) XP-compatible mouse, keyboard and drivers

*Supported Chipsets for Windows XP
All NVIDIA(R) GeForce(R) 6600 128 MB RAM and better chipsets
All ATI(R) Radeon(R) 9800Pro 128 MB RAM and better chipsets
Motherboard integrated video chipsets not supported.

For Microsoft(R) Windows VISTA(TM):

3D hardware accelerator card required - 100% DirectX(R) 9.0c-compliant 128 MB video card and drivers*
Microsoft(R) Windows VISTA(TM)
Pentium(R) 4 2.4GHz or Athlon XP(TM) 64 2800+ MHz or any 1.8Ghz Dual Core Processor or better
1024 MB of RAM
600 MB of uncompressed hard disk space (plus 400 MB for the Windows(R) swap file and 12 KB free for saved games)
A 100% Windows VISTA-compatible computer system including:
DirectX(R) 9.0c (Included)
100% DirectX(R) 9.0c-compliant true 16-bit sound card and drivers
100% Windows VISTA-compatible mouse, keyboard and drivers

*Supported Chipsets for Windows VISTA(TM)
All NVIDIA(R) GeForce(R) 6600 128 MB RAM and better chipsets
All ATI(R) Radeon(R) 9800 128 MB RAM and better chipsets
Motherboard integrated video chipsets not supported.

In order for the game to run, Windows XP and Vista users will need to install the update for DirectX 9.0c available at www.microsoft.com

This is necessary even if DirectX 10 is installed.
